    MITCalc - Beam Calculation 1.14

    The application is designed for calculations of straight, maximum three times static indefinite beams with constant axis-symmetrical profiles.

    Application is developed in MS Excel, is multi-language, supports Imperial and Metric units and solves the following main tasks: - Simple definition of the type of beam and its loading with visual check. - Calculation of area characteristics of 20 types of cross sections.- Calculation of reactions in supports. - Calculation of minimum / maximum bending moment, stress and deflection of the beam. - Calculation and graphic illustration of the moment, stress, deflection and bending angle of the loaded beam.

    The application includes a table of materials and a table of area characteristics of W, S, C, L profiles acc. to ANSI/AISC and I, U, L a T profiles acc. to DIN/ISO.
